FDIC Releases Dodd-Frank Supervisory Stress Test Scenarios

The FDIC released economic and financial market supervisory scenarios for upcoming stress tests. The scenarios are to be used by covered institutions with more than $10 billion in assets, as mandated by Dodd-Frank Act Section 165(i)(2). The FDIC coordinated with the Office of the Comptroller of the Currency and the Board of Governors of the Federal Reserve System in developing and distributing these scenarios.
